Embodiment 1

[0025] Humic acid-containing organic-inorganic compound fertilizer formula 1 for young tea trees is composed of organic fertilizer, inorganic fertilizer, humic acid, nutritional aids, composite binders, and conditioning agents to prepare 1000 kg of humic acid-containing special organic-inorganic compound fertilizers for young tea trees Organic and inorganic compound fertilizer.

[0026] (1) Material preparation

[0027] Take by weighing organic fertilizer 385 kg, urea 226 kg, diammonium phosphate 156 kg, potassium sulfate 100kg, and all materials are pulverized through a 60 mesh sieve; take by weighing 60 kg of bentonite that has crossed a 100 mesh sieve as an inorganic solid binder; Humic acid 50kg; weigh 2kg of borax, 0.5kg of manganese sulfate, and 0.5kg of zinc sulfate as nutritional aids; weigh 20 kg of raw gypsum as a conditioner; dissolve sodium carboxymethylcellulose with a small amount of ethanol to prepare a 0.1% solution as Organic liquid binder.

Embodiment 2

[0031] Humic acid-containing organic-inorganic compound fertilizer formula 2 for young tea trees is composed of organic fertilizer, inorganic fertilizer, humic acid, nutritional aids, composite binders, and conditioning agents to prepare 1000 kg of humic acid-containing special organic-inorganic compound fertilizers for young tea trees Organic and inorganic compound fertilizer.

[0032] (1) Material preparation

Abstract

The invention relates to a special humic acid-containing organic-inorganic compound fertilizer for young tea plants and preparation and processing methods thereof, and belongs to the technical field of fertilizers and preparation methods. The special humic acid-containing organic-inorganic compound fertilizer for the young tea plants is characterized by being composed of the following components occupying the following ratios of the total of the fertilizer: 35-45% of organic fertilizers, 40-50% of inorganic fertilizers, 4-6% of humic acid, 0.1-1% of nutritional additives, 5-7% of a composite adhesive and 1-3% of a regulator. The content of organic matters in the special humic acid-containing organic-inorganic compound fertilizer for the young tea plants disclosed by the invention is proper, and the inorganic nutrition proportioning is reasonable, so that the physical and chemical properties of low-productive soil can be improved; microfloras in soil can be increased, the pollution of heavy metal ions in soil can be alleviated, and the harms of pesticides can be reduced; the utilization rate of the fertilizer can be increased, the agricultural non-point source pollution can be reduced, the stress resistance of plants can be enhanced, and the quality of crops can be improved; continuous and stable nutrition can be provided for the growths of the young tea plants to meet the nutrition needs of the whole growth periods thereof.
